The Urgent Need for Ecological Restoration in the United States

\n

The concept of rewilding, the large-scale restoration of natural processes and ecosystems, is gaining significant traction across the United States. As we grapple with the multifaceted impacts of climate change, habitat fragmentation, and biodiversity loss, rewilding offers a compelling framework for not only mitigating these challenges but also fostering ecological resilience and enhancing human well-being. This approach moves beyond traditional conservation, which often focuses on preserving existing habitats, to actively reintroducing natural processes and species to degraded landscapes. From Yellowstone to the Everglades: Case Studies in American Rewilding

\n

Rewilding in the United States is not a new concept, with iconic examples demonstrating its potential. The reintroduction of wolves to Yellowstone National Park in the mid-1990s stands as a seminal case study. This intervention dramatically altered the park’s ecosystem, leading to the recovery of willow and aspen stands, increased beaver populations, and a resurgence of native flora and fauna. The ripple effects extended to the very landscape, with reduced erosion along riverbanks. More recently, efforts in the Everglades are exploring how to restore natural water flows and native vegetation, combating invasive species and the degradation caused by decades of hydrological manipulation. These projects underscore the intricate interconnectedness of ecosystems and the profound impact of restoring keystone species and natural processes. Challenges and Opportunities in Implementing Rewilding Strategies

\n

Despite its promise, rewilding in the US faces considerable hurdles. Land ownership complexities, particularly the mosaic of private, state, and federal lands, present significant logistical and political challenges. Public perception and potential conflicts with existing land uses, such as agriculture and development, also require careful management and community engagement. Furthermore, the financial investment needed for large-scale rewilding projects can be substantial. However, these challenges are accompanied by immense opportunities. Rewilding can create new economic avenues through ecotourism, enhance carbon sequestration, improve water quality, and provide invaluable research opportunities for science students. For instance, the National Park Service and various state agencies are increasingly incorporating rewilding principles into their management plans, recognizing the long-term benefits for both nature and society. The Future of Rewilding: Policy, Innovation, and Public Engagement

\n

The future of rewilding in the United States hinges on a confluence of policy innovation, technological advancements, and robust public engagement. Federal and state governments are beginning to explore policy frameworks that incentivize rewilding, such as conservation easements and tax credits for landowners participating in restoration efforts. Advances in remote sensing, genetic analysis, and ecological modeling are providing powerful tools to monitor rewilding progress and predict outcomes, allowing for adaptive management strategies. Crucially, fostering public understanding and support is paramount. Educational initiatives, citizen science programs, and transparent communication about the goals and benefits of rewilding can help build a broad coalition for ecological restoration. The success of projects like the restoration of prairie ecosystems in the Midwest, often supported by volunteer efforts, demonstrates the power of community involvement.
